Florida researchers who wanted to figure out how butterflies evolved have determined that they split off from moths about 101 million years ago.

Going back over 100 million years, a group of moths began taking advantage of the subsequent evolution of bees to consume nectar-rich flowers. Unlike moths that came out at night, these moths came out during the day. And it appears that these moths-turned-butterflies originated in North America. Also at the time, North America and South America were disconnected. Despite this disconnect, butterflies were able to fly long distances and populate South America. Because at the time South America and Africa were close by, butterflies were able to spread across that continent, too.

The scientists noted it's possible that butterflies also made it to Antarctica as it was a warmer climate back then.
